Design Tips for CNC Engraving 5052 Aluminum
We are happy to suggest design tweaks that improve manufacturability. Generous internal radii, sensible pocket depth-to-width ratios and avoiding very thin unsupported walls all reduce cost and improve accuracy in 5052 Aluminum. CNC Engraving Tolerances & Surface Finish
For CNC Engraving, dimensional and positional tolerances around ±0.01 mm are routine, tightening toward ±0.005 mm on precision setups. Surface finish on machined faces typically falls in the Ra 0.4–1.6 µm range depending on tooling and pass strategy.
Final tolerances are governed by the material's behaviour, wall thickness and overall stiffness. We give honest DFM feedback if a callout would be costly or better achieved another way.
